Major EU Space Programs and Initiatives
EU space programs and initiatives aim to strengthen the region’s capabilities in space technology, sustainability, and security. Notable projects include Galileo, the European global satellite navigation system, and Copernicus, the Earth observation program. These initiatives enhance technological independence and data-driven decision-making.
The Galileo program provides precise positioning services, competing with global providers, and advances in telecommunications and location-based services. Copernicus offers comprehensive satellite imagery for environmental monitoring, disaster management, and climate change analysis. Both programs exemplify the EU’s strategic priorities for autonomous and resilient space infrastructure.
Key initiatives also encompass the European Space Data Infrastructure (ESDI), which promotes data sharing among member states, and the Space for Green Deal, integrating space-based solutions into EU climate policies. These projects reflect the EU’s commitment to innovation and sustainable development in space. Recognizing the importance of international collaboration, the EU partners with organizations like ESA to leverage global expertise and resources.
Overall, these programs and initiatives underpin the EU’s broader space policy, fostering technological growth, regulatory harmonization, and economic competitiveness across the European Union.

Distinction between EU and ESA responsibilities
The responsibility for space activities in the European Union and the European Space Agency (ESA) is distinctly divided, each serving different roles within the broader space sector. The EU primarily focuses on regulatory frameworks, policy development, funding, and market regulation to facilitate a cohesive space industry across member states. Its responsibilities include establishing legal standards, coordinating funding mechanisms, and promoting commercial initiatives aligned with European interests.
In contrast, ESA operates as an intergovernmental organization dedicated to scientific research, technological development, and operational satellite missions. Its core responsibilities involve designing, launching, and managing space missions, as well as advancing space technology innovations. While the EU’s responsibilities are centered on legal and economic governance, ESA’s focus remains on scientific and technical execution.
The differentiation is crucial for effective governance, with the EU providing policy oversight and regulation, while ESA handles the technological and operational aspects. This clear distinction ensures both organizations complement each other within the EU space policy framework, supporting sustainable growth and innovation in the European space sector.

Regulatory measures concerning satellite and launch operations
Regulatory measures concerning satellite and launch operations are integral to ensuring safety, security, and environmental protection within the EU space policy framework. These measures establish comprehensive licensing requirements for space activities, including satellite deployment and launch procedures, to promote responsible governance.
The European Union emphasizes the harmonization of regulations across member states to facilitate seamless satellite operations and prevent legal discrepancies. This involves aligning national laws with EU-level standards, particularly regarding spectrum management, frequency allocation, and orbital debris mitigation.
Furthermore, the EU actively collaborates with international organizations, such as the International Telecommunication Union (ITU), to ensure compliance with global standards. Regulatory measures also encompass safety protocols for launch sites and the certification of launch service providers, reinforcing the EU’s commitment to sustainable and secure space operations.
Overall, these regulatory measures aim to foster a predictable and transparent environment for satellite and launch activities, supporting the growth of a competitive European space industry while safeguarding vital legal and technical interests.
